Save Me is an American television comedy series starring Anne Heche as a woman who, after nearly choking to death on a sandwich, becomes a direct pipeline to God. NBC placed a 13-episode series order in May 2012.[1] It debuted on Thursday, May 23, 2013 at 8:00 p.m. Eastern/7:00 p.m. Central.[2]
